Key Players in Dog Apparel Manufacturing
Several manufacturers have carved out niches in the dog apparel industry, each bringing their unique perspectives and specialties. Some focus on luxury products, crafting high-end clothes made from premium materials, while others offer budget-friendly options without sacrificing quality. Brands like Ruffwear and PetSmart have gained recognition for their durable and functional pet gear, designed for active dogs who need protection and comfort during outdoor adventures.
On the other hand, companies such as Dog Fashion Spa and People & Pooch cater to fashion-conscious pet owners who want their dogs to strut in style. These brands emphasize design and aesthetics, offering outfits that not only keep dogs warm but also make a fashion statement. Seasonal collections, celebrity collaborations, and themed attire for special occasions (like Halloween and Christmas) have become standard practices among these manufacturers, further enticing pet owners to indulge in dog fashion.
Sustainability in Dog Apparel
As with many other industries, the dog apparel sector is not immune to environmental concerns. Increasingly, consumers are becoming aware of their purchasing choices and are seeking out sustainable and eco-friendly products. Manufacturers recognize this demand and are adapting by sourcing organic materials and utilizing sustainable production methods. Brands like Earthdog have emerged, focusing on environmentally friendly practices that resonate with eco-conscious pet owners. These initiatives not only appeal to the growing market segment that prioritizes sustainability but can also enhance a brand's reputation and customer loyalty.
The Role of Technology
Technology has also impacted dog apparel manufacturing, offering new opportunities and efficiencies. Brands are using advanced technologies like 3D printing and automated cutting systems to produce clothing more efficiently and creatively. Additionally, digital marketing strategies, including social media and influencer collaborations, have allowed manufacturers to reach broader audiences and build community engagement around their products. Online platforms enable dog lovers worldwide to share their pet fashions, inspiring further innovation in designs and styles.
Future Trends in Dog Apparel Manufacturing
Looking ahead, several trends are expected to shape the future of dog apparel manufacturing. Customization is becoming increasingly popular, allowing pet owners to design one-of-a-kind outfits tailored specifically for their dogs. Furthermore, the rise of smart technology in pet products is likely to extend into apparel, with potential developments such as temperature-regulating fabrics or jackets with integrated GPS for safety.
Moreover, with the continuing influence of social media and celebrity culture, the demand for fashionable dog apparel is likely to remain robust. As influencers showcase their pets in trendy outfits, consumer interest will likely grow, encouraging manufacturers to innovate and expand their offerings continually.
